FUNDAMENTALS OF JUMPING Aims Maximize measured distance or height TJ maximize the distance of three consecutive jumps Biomechanical Aspects (a)velocity at take off (b) Angle of take off (c) Height of COM at take off

FUNDAMENTALS OF JUMPING Movement Structure 1. Approach 1. To achieve desired velocity 2. To achieve accuracy in the takeoff 3. To achieve perfect body positions for takeoff 2. Takeoff 1. Good posture 2. Large ranges of motion (hips 3. Displacement: Effective stride length should be conserved as the athlete moves through these steps 4. Conservation of horizontal velocity final four steps (Priority) 5. Dorisflexed ankle (Last two steps) 6. Rolling foot action upon contact to ground 7. Body should move in front of the foot while in contact with thee ground 8. Penultimate step is the 2 nd to last which sets up an effective takeoff

FUNDAMENTALS OF JUMPING 1. Flight 2. Landing

FUNDAMENTALS OF JUMPING Characteristics of a good approach It s fast (Maximize Horizontal Velocity) It s accurate and consistent It prepares the athlete for a powerful take The athlete must run in a hips tall position at take-off (rolling contact dorsiflexed foot) At take off ground contact time should equal.15 secs. males /.17 secs. Females The knee of the free leg should exhibit a forceful upward swing from the hips The athlete should exhibit triple extension

FUNDAMENTALS OF JUMPING Teaching progression Take off from a running approach Movements in the flight phase Landing Teaching Points Inverse relationship between acceleration and deceleration Active foot plant with the entire sole at take off. Forceful lead leg action at take off Triple extension of the ankle, knee and hip joints at take off

FUNDAMENTALS OF JUMPING Training inventory Sprint skills of a sprinter Acceleration Runs Loads Exercises Distance Reps Sets Load Level Acceleration Runs 20-40 Meters 2-3 2-3 High

FUNDAMENTALS OF JUMPING Training Inventory cont d Plyometrics Standing Bounds Short approach Bounds Bounding from a fast approach Bounding uphill (Crown of football field) Bounding for distance (i.e. 5x10 bounds for distance) Bounding for speed (i.e. 5x30m bounding timed) Exercises Distance Reps Sets Load Level Bounding from a standing start 20-50 m 3-5 2-4 Low Bounding from a short approach Bounding from a fast approach Bounding uphill / Resisted 20-40 m 15-30 m 20-50 m 3-5 2-4 2-4 2-4 1-3 1-3 Medium High Low

FUNDAMENTALS OF JUMPING Training Inventory cont d Single leg hops Load Exercise Distance Reps Sets Loading Hopping from standing start 10-15 m 2-4 2-4 Medium Hopping from a short approach 10-20 m 2-4 2-4 Medium Hopping from fast approach 10-15 m 1-3 1-3 High Rhythmic Hopping 15-30 m 2-4 2-4 Medium Hopping up stairs 10-20 m 2-4 1-3 Medium

FUNDAMENTALS OF JUMPING Training Inventory cont d Hurdle jumps Exercises Distance Height # Reps Sets Loading Ankle flips 1-1.20 m 20-40 cm 5-10 3-5 3-6 Low Dbl. Legged 1.40-1.80 m 60-90 cm 3-6 3-5 3-6 Medium Repetitive take offs 3-4m (1 Step) 7-8 m (3 Steps) 40-60 cm 4-6 3-5 2-4 Medium Single Leg take off with take off leg landing 3-4m (1 Step) 7-8 m (3 Steps) 50-90 cm 4-6 2-4 2-4 High

LONG JUMP CONSIDERATIONS Running Mechanics Smooth and consistent acceleration Proper desired acceleration and maximal velocity mechanics are crucial because they effect accuracy and body position at take off

LONG JUMP CONSIDERATIONS Visual Focus during the Approach Jumpers adjust inherently the length of their final steps in order to insure accuracy at take off Checkmark System Athletes Check Point Coaches Check Point

LONG JUMP CONSIDERATION The Penultimate Steps Lowering of the athletes COM (Minimizing horizontal velocity loss) Body moving well past take off foot establishing a strong swing of the free leg

LONG JUMP CONSIDERATIONS Takeoff Actions Takeoff foot should land slightly in front of the COM Reduction of horizontal velocity should be mitigated as much as possible Takeoff should be forward and upward Arms should exhibit a split and forceful swing Free leg should exhibit a similar powerful upward swing

LONG JUMP CONSIDERATIONS Flight Forward rotation is controlled Torso should be upright Styles Hang Technique Hitch-Kick Technique

LONG JUMP CONSIDERATIONS Landing Preparation for landing should begin midway the flight Torso should remain upright

LONG JUMP CONSIDERATIONS Landing Impact and Post impact Characteristics 1. Leg Extension 2. Arm Sweep and movements 3. Absorption of Forces 4. Post Absorption

TRIPLE JUMP CONSIDERATIONS Sprint Mechanics Visual Focus during the approach Checkmark System

TRIPLE JUMP TAKEOFF The Athlete should not make a radical mechanical change on the penultimate step Vertical pushing associated with maximal velocity mechanics are especially import in the final steps of the triple jump approach Conservation of Postural Integrity Conservation of maximal desired Velocity Mechanics Takeoff step should be under the athlete s COM Large horizontal displacement of the body Free leg should swing powerfully in a forward and upward direction

LEAVING FROM THE BOARD Strong swinging movement of the arms Single arm techniques are preferred because they help the jumper mitigate horizontal velocity loss through the board Double arm actions can be used at takeoff, but not prior to takeoff

PHASE CONSIDERATIONS Conservation of postural integrity Stability Pelvic alignment

PHASE CONSIDERATIONS Contact should occur slightly in front of the athlete s COM Dorsiflexed ankle Heel to toe, rolling contact with foot Slight give in takeoff leg sets up stretch reflex Takeoff leg should extend continually and completely during takeoff

PHASE CONSIDERATIONS Swinging Segment Movements Elastic Energy Amplitude of movement Arm movements Swing leg radii and Pelvic Alignment Blocking

PHASE CONSIDERATIONS Free Lig should straighten and fall back underneath the jumper s body Hop Leg should be relaxed and late

STEP PHASE Low and Straight swing leg sweep will help control rotation Lifting the knees in the step phase should not be overemphasized The ability to hold or ride the step phase is always determined by pelvic posture

JUMP PHASE 1. Excessive forward lean is a common error 2. Good posture should be conserved 3. Hang technique is the most common jump tecnique

LANDING Movements of landing are the same as those of the Long Jump
